Manufacturer barcode does not uniquely identify product

Hi there,

We are trying to sell wine on Amazon and have an issue with the manufacturers barcode/EAN numbers. The problem is that wine producers generally use the same barcode for different vintages of a product. We keep on finding that the wine we want to sell is a different vintage from the wine that is listed on Amazon but they have the same barcode. Vintage is really important to wine buyers so we don’t want to piggy back off a listing of a different vintage, and end up with disgruntled customers who don’t receive what they were expecting. So how do we create a new listing for a different vintage when the barcode already exists on Amazon?

Any suggestions would be much appreciated.

You may find that your purchased GS1 barcodes get rejected if the wine manufacturer is a brand owner.

If they are a brand owner the only solution is to get the brand owner to create the listing.

I have exactly this problem with yoyos. The barcode is the same on 3 colours. I purchased GS1 EANs so that the colours could be listed separately (with the permission of the brand owner).

They all got pulled and I got a warning.

Hi @NEil, It seems to depend on the brand. For example, for the brand Meerlust we got the error:

You may not create new ASINs for the brand Meerlust. If you believe the product you want to sell is not currently in the Amazon catalog and should be added as a new ASIN, please copy and paste the following URL in a separate window and complete the form: https://sellercentral.amazon.co.uk/hz/approvalrequest?restrictionScope=CONTRIBUTION&brandName=Meerlust&brandId=368282&operationFilter=create_asin

I filled in all the details and provided images (with barcodes) but got a strange reply from support.

‘We’ve received an update from our internal team and they’ve informed that you’re not UPC exempted and hence is Rejected.’

They said to apply again but when I did this, the new case was immediately cancelled for being a duplicate.

I don’t understand why we can list under some brands and not others.

I got the same error for another brand, went through the same process and support got back saying that my appeal was rejected but that they could see that I was now allowed to create ASIN under that brand.
